## Changed defaults

Heads up: the Ledgerline tax-rate lookup cache now defaults to a 15-minute TTL instead of 24 hours. Turns out rates in the Veldt County sandbox were going stale mid-demo, which was embarrassing. Eviction is now LRU rather than FIFO, and the cache warms on boot. If you're reviewing, check that nothing hardcodes the old TTL. The new defaults land as follows.

deployment values, bajop-taweg:
holwyn:
  log_level: debug
  metrics_host: metrics.holwyn.zemvarsys.internal
  pool_size: 32

## Changelog — Meterling sidecar v0.14

Renamed `AGG_KEY` to `METERLING_INGEST_SECRET`. Old name removed, no fallback. Rationale: collided with the Quarrybox exporter's identically named var, which caused the silent auth failures Priya flagged last sync. All staging pods on the Velsted cluster already migrated; prod rolls Thursday. Rotation cadence unchanged (90 days). Dashboards unaffected; only the ingest handshake reads this value. Action for deployers: edit the sidecar env file and set the renamed secret on the next line.

secret setting of kagep-kajep: ARCHIVE_KEY3=481

Handover — FX Hedging Call

Decision made: we're hedging 70% of Veltran-region exposure through Q2 via forward contracts. Rationale in the Ordwell file. Branch managers should hold pricing steady; no local adjustments without sign-off. Review point is end of March. Strategic background is in the note below.

management briefing: Only 33 of the 205 pilot accounts renewed Kasath, so a churn review is set for October 17. Weniusek Logistics is in early talks to buy Holethax Freight for about $345.6 million.

// For the weekly eng sync: this constant caps concurrent worker threads
// in the Snapcrop batch image resizer. We lowered it from 16 to 8 after
// the Helmsdorf benchmarking pass showed memory pressure stalls on
// large TIFF batches. Raising it again requires a fresh benchmark run
// and sign-off at the sync. Do not tune per-machine; the value must
// stay uniform across the fleet. The benchmark run that justified the
// current value is recorded under the trace token below.

trace token, kajeg-tadup: htk31_ea4436123ab4c9e337062126feef2c5